You can't really say flat out HP is a better stat than DEF or RES. DEF or RES give you better returns if

- You expect to be doubled a non-negligible amount of the time
- You expect to use a skill fueled by DEF or RES, of which there are significantly more than HP, and generally get better returns than HP for not having the 'most'

In general I'd rather tank a low defensive stat than HP, but if both defensive stats are decent it's definitely not a cut and dry decision and will depend on the other stats and skills that work with the unit. Though I do agree people undervalue HP somewhat.

TopicBest Zelda game?
Lopen
02/22/18 1:01:37 PM
#52
tazzyboyishere posted...
AoL has a lives system that sends you back to the starting screen and forces you to go back through parts of the game you've already beaten. That's, like, the purest form of filler.


Well, I'm not one of those people who thinks we should have checkpoints on every screen so you don't need to replay anything. I think failure having a price is a good thing, and if you play the game without getting Game Over there's no filler, which is more important.

That being said I will admit Adventure of Link's enforcement of it is a lot more dumb than other games of the time like say Ninja Gaiden which makes you redo a hard stretch of the game when you fail to beat the boss-- since the strong majority of the stuff you're going through to get back to the final dungeon is just a waste of time. On the other hand it doesn't really take long at all either because there are a lot of shortcuts to use so it kinda acknowledges this. Overall it's only really a problem with the final dungeon since most of the other things have more direct routes, but even then it takes just a few minutes
